No Components Table Name Component 1: Investment in HCFC Consumption Reductions:(Cost $2.55 M) Component 2: Technical Assistance:(Cost $1.97 M) Component 3: Project Management:(Cost $0.31 M) Component 4: Strengthening of the National Ozone Unit:(Cost $1.11 M) Overall Ratings Name Previous Rating Current Rating Progress towards achievement of PDO Satisfactory Satisfactory Overall Implementation Progress (IP) Satisfactory Satisfactory Overall Risk Rating Moderate Moderate Implementation Status and Key Decisions 9/27/2020 Page 1 of 7 Public Disclosure Copy The World Bank Implementation Status & Results Report Thailand HCFC Phase-Out Stage II (P165235) The project grant agreement was signed on August 28, 2020 and is expected to become effective by the end of September, upon finalization of subsidiary agreements between the Ministry of Finance and the two project implementing agencies. Although the project is not yet effective, the Department of Industrial Works has issued and is processing 2020 import quotas in accordance with the target agreed with the Multilateral Fund Executive Committee and has organized virtual World Ozone Day celebrations as part of its ongoing public awareness campaign on HCFC phase-out. Overall Comments PDO 9/27/2020 Page 2 of 7 Public Disclosure Copy The World Bank Implementation Status & Results Report Thailand HCFC Phase-Out Stage II (P165235) The project will be effective in the first half of FY21 hence 2020 is the first year that this indicator will be applied. 2020 HCFC import quotas of slightly lower than 410 ODP (ozone depleting potential) tons were issued by DIW. Actual import will be confirmed in early 2021 by an independent consumption verification consultant. Please note that ODP consumption is calculated by multiplying the ODP value to the tonnage (metric) of net HCFC substance imported (MP consumption = import minus export). The current HCFC consumption for 2020 is based on the import quotas issued by DIW at the beginning of 2020 until the end of the calendar year. The actual consumption figure will be known in early 2021. Component 4: Strengthening of the National Ozone Unit (NOU) IN00874505 ►Timely issuance and enforcement of annual HCFC import quotas (Yes/No, Custom) Baseline Actual (Previous) Actual (Current) End Target Value Yes Yes Yes Yes Date 31-Dec-2018 17-Mar-2020 02-Sep-2020 29-Dec-2023 Component 4 is to support operations of the NOU. This indicator tracks timely issuance and enforcement of the annual HCFC import quotas as a measure of Thailand's compliance with the consumption targets of the Montreal Protocol. Through the support provided by the previous projects, Thailand has always been able to achieve this target throughout the project implementation period and this is again the case Comments: for 2020 - maximum quota was issued and is consistent with the agreed target with the Multilateral Fund. The baseline value is, therefore set as “Yes” as is the actual value. This proposed project is expected to maintain the Government’s capacity to meet this critical requirement of the Montreal Protocol.
